Inmarsat Launches Fleet Xpress for Shipyards
(Photo: Inmarsat)

(Photo: Inmarsat)

Mobile satellite interactions firm Inmarsat help it has actually made its Fleet Xpress maritime broadband solution offered to shipyards. Installed throughout brand-new structure, Fleet Xpress for Shipyards removes taxing as well as pricey installment operates in port, offering proprietors a pre-fitted extremely tiny aperture terminal (VSAT) remedy consisted of in the preliminary expense of the vessel, the firm claimed.

“Fleet Xpress for Shipyards is a game-changer for shipbuilders and owners alike, streamlining installation, providing remote connectivity from vessel launch and enabling optimal integration between integral onboard systems,” claimed Ben Palmer, President,Inmarsat Maritime “We are delighted to collaborate on the shipyard offering with JRC and Intellian, two of our Value-added Manufacturers and trusted partners.”

Inmarsat’s newly-launched solution allows shipment of Fleet Xpress capacity to the shipyard throughout vessel building and construction. All terminals, wires as well as listed below deck systems are set up as a Fleet Xpress line-fit solution, enabling the lawn to provide a one-stop remedy to the proprietor.

“Working with Inmarsat to deliver Fleet Xpress for Shipyards allows us to strengthen our relationship with yards as a technology partner for smart vessels,” claimed Eric Sung, C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ER,Intellian “As one of the world’s top shipbuilders, we’re delighted that Hyundai Heavy Industries is among the first to recognize the value of this line-fit solution – we’re seeing significant interest from yards across all markets.”

For shipyards, very early installment of Fleet Xpress will certainly boost responsiveness to expanding consumer need for high-speed interactions as well as give remote vessel surveillance as well as upkeep capacities upon shipment, according toInmarsat Furthermore, by utilizing information to respond to inappropriate insurance claims as well as make sure precautionary procedures, shipyards can lessen guarantee prices.

With the vessel including VSAT tools at launch, proprietors as well as supervisors are guaranteed that their transmission capacity demands are totally incorporated as well as sea-trialed at the factor of handover, while the team has accessibility to quickly, ultra-reliable connection as quickly as they tip on-board, Inmarsat claimed. In enhancement, Fleet Xpress enables the application of a series of electronic solutions as well as automation onboard the vessel that additionally supplies benefits for ship efficiency as well as team wellness.

“Fleet Xpress for Shipyards gives shipbuilders the competitive edge of being able to pre-install Inmarsat’s industry-leading Fleet Xpress service,” Palmer claimed. “Early interest in the solution has been strong. With the first implementations executed, we already have several more projects in the pipeline.”
